Description
Nine DGA Mach7 baskets were installed 8-8-2024, Bay City's 1st DGC is designed with the idea of education and introducing the game to ALL ages while promoting ALL future skill levels. Located alongside the Saginaw River in The Ted Putz Nature Area, this 9 hole layout is perfect for skilled players to practice their short approach and putting game. Open daily dawn until dusk. During the next few months there will be a few minor changes and more improvements made to the course before the Official Grand Opening sometime later this fall. PLEASE NOTE THAT there is NOT any dedicated parking area for the course so all visitors will need to find street parking while being courteous to the neighbors and neighborhood.
